The XRP Ledger has restored previously suspended functionality through its latest rippled software update, reinstating features that were removed after critical bugs were identified. The restoration is part of the network's amendment-based governance process, with the changes documented in the project's official release and accompanying blog materials.
The XRP Ledger is a Layer 1 blockchain used for cross-border payments, tokenization, and decentralized finance applications, making the reliability of its core software directly relevant to a broad ecosystem of developers, financial institutions, and infrastructure providers.
Details of the Restoration
The update is tied to the rippled 3.2.0 release, the core software powering XRP Ledger nodes. It reinstates capabilities that had been withdrawn during an earlier remediation period following the discovery of network reliability issues.
Feature activation on the XRP Ledger is governed by amendments, which require validator approval before taking effect network-wide. Amendments must maintain at least 80% support from the network's trusted validators over a two-week period to activate — a mechanism designed to prevent unilateral changes and ensure network-wide consensus. The current status of each amendment is tracked on the known amendments reference page, which lists every amendment and its state on the network.
The reinstated functionality follows this amendment pathway rather than an automatic switch, meaning it depends on validator support before going live. The ledger recently demonstrated this mechanism when it activated the fixCleanup3_2_0 amendment after achieving 85.7% validator support.
Why the Features Were Removed
The features were originally pulled after issues surfaced that affected network reliability. Details on the underlying problem were published in a vulnerability disclosure report from September 2025, which outlined the nature of the bug and the project's response.
Between the rollback and the restoration, the fix had to be developed, reviewed, and packaged into a formal software release. The full sequence of rippled builds is visible on the project's GitHub releases page, which records each version and its accompanying notes.
The process was framed as a reliability matter rather than an ongoing security threat, demonstrating the network's approach of prioritizing stability by removing affected features until a verified fix was in place — a posture that aligns with how other major blockchain projects have handled similar discoveries, where conservative feature suspension is preferred over deploying incomplete patches.
Implications for the XRP Ledger Ecosystem
For node operators, the practical step is upgrading to the latest rippled build to ensure infrastructure remains compatible with the network as amendments progress. Validators, in turn, determine whether associated amendments reach the activation threshold required for network-wide implementation.
Developers building on the XRP Ledger regain access to the previously withdrawn functionality once the relevant amendments are enabled, allowing applications that depend on those features to resume operation. However, activation is not guaranteed until validator voting completes, so builders are advised to confirm amendment status before relying on the restored behavior. Developers should also monitor the known amendments page for additional amendments advancing through the voting process, as the 3.2.0 release cycle may introduce further capability changes that could affect application behavior.
